Description

Situated on Silverdale Road is this well-proportioned two bedroom second floor apartment within Dorval House which benefits from a garage within the development. The property offers fantastic transport links in close proximity which includes Southampton City Train Station and multiple bus stops for access to Southampton City Centre & Southampton General Hospital. The flat comprises of a welcoming entrance hallway with doors leading to a spacious modern fitted kitchen which features a sizeable pantry, open plan living room, two sizeable bedrooms which both house double beds within and a three piece bathroom suite. The property also benefits from  electric heating and double glazed windows. Available 23rd October. Unfurnished. Regret no pets.

A holding deposit of one week's rent will be required to secure the property. This fee is payable at the time of application for the tenancy and will be held for up to 15 calendar days whilst reference checks and preparation for the tenancy agreement are undertaken.
 
The holding deposit can be retained should the applicant fail the Right to Rent check, provide false or misleading information that would affect the Landlord's decision to grant the tenancy, the applicant withdraws from the tenancy, or the applicant fails to take all reasonable steps to enter into a tenancy agreement.
